Care home to get £1.3m revamp after takeover
A FIRM which took over a Lutterworth area care home earlier this year is to spend £1.3m giving the building an extensive revamp.
Lutterworth Country House Care Home, in Bitteswell, was taken over by the MY Care Group in March this year.
The care home in Ashby Lane had closed down last year.
MY Care Group managing director Paul Hearn said: “We are delighted to have been given the opportunity to open another care home in the area.
“The Lutterworth home will offer valuable, local help to those who need it, and we’re excited about the project.”
The care home will be the tenth for MY Care Group, which currently operates nine homes across the region and which have a specialism in the provision of dementia care.
The purpose-built property offered 60 single rooms with en suite facilities, providing the highest levels of care to its residents.
Banking firm Santander has loaned the MY Care Group the money to bring the building up to scratch.
Gary McLouglin, relationship director for Santander, said: “MY Care Group’s care homes are of the highest standard.
“Paul has a phenomenal understanding of the social healthcare market, and has an incredible passion for what he does. We are delighted to be able to help such a worthy local business continue to develop, and look forward to more opportunities to develop our relationship with the team there in the future.”
